T

he word nougat [ˈnuːɡət] comes from Occitan (also called Old Provençal) word pan nogat [ˈpa nuˈɣat], that seemingly came from Latin panis nucatus, meaning ‘nut bread’ (nucatum means ‘nutted’ or ‘nutty’). Nuts, right!?

B

aklava is a sweet pastry made of several layers of phyllo dough and chopped nuts, soaked in sugar syrup. The exact origin of baklava isn’t determined precisely, although almost every Middle Eastern country claims this delightful treat.
